To: Executive Team
Subject: Concentration risk — Aldmere account

Aldmere Fabrication is now 47% of quarterly revenue. Contract renews in five months; their procurement team has signalled a competitive tender. Losing even half the volume breaks the Northfield plant's cost model. Diversification options have been scoped. The board should review the confidential plan appended below before Thursday's session.

management briefing: Only 3 of the 80 pilot accounts renewed Quenath, so a churn review is set for January 15.

Ticket: nightly reindex silently skipped on the Quillbrook search cluster. Turns out the cron container was missing the indexer credential, so the job exited zero without doing anything (ugh). Fixed by adding it to the scheduler env — future folks, if reindex counts flatline, check this first. The env file needs the following line present.

env line for fajep-bagaf: ARCHIVE_KEY3=635

### Incremental rebuilds for the Mosswick docs site

Right now any content change triggers a full Brightloom rebuild, which is slow and re-signs every asset. This PR scopes rebuilds to changed pages plus their dependents, with a content-hash check so nothing stale ships. No new write paths or tokens involved. The rebuild batching and cache knobs live below.

tuning constants:
RATE_LIMITS = {
    "zorael": 10,
    "oliix": 1,
    "holix": 2,
    "quenix": 10,
}